Output 68bae56ae1dbfbe0b8056d8c90f4ede130afeb0bfda668f7b773938b4c05ed5d:3

value
1041014
script pubkey
OP_0 OP_PUSHBYTES_32 db2ef3153b7c02f947f5e903acc4362f170b20e25d66f17f4ced65630615d058
address
bc1qmvh0x9fm0sp0j3l4ayp6e3pk9utskg8zt4n0zl6va4jkxps46pvqg2xce4
transaction
68bae56ae1dbfbe0b8056d8c90f4ede130afeb0bfda668f7b773938b4c05ed5d
spent
true